Description
Comprising: A sugar sifter by Hester Bateman, hallmarked for London and 1779, a stuffing spoon hallmarked for Joseph Hicks, Exeter and the year 1820, a berry spoon (with Victorian era decoration) hallmarked for William Eley, William Fearn and William Chawner, a snuff box hallmarked for Birmingham, Hukin & Heath and the year 1901, and a set of four salt spoons marked for Sheffield, Thomas Bradbury and Sons and the year 1926.
Dimensions: From 3 1/2" to 11 1/2" long, the total approximate weight is 8.5 troy ounces.
Provenance: From a Massachusetts family.
